Canon LV-S4: Specifications and Key Features
The Canon LV-S4 is a compact and lightweight SVGA projector designed for ease of transport and setup. Its core specifications highlight its suitability for various presentation environments:
* Resolution: SVGA (800 x 600 pixels) – While not the highest resolution available, SVGA is perfectly adequate for most presentations, especially those involving text, charts, and basic images. The resolution is sufficient for clear readability in most moderately sized rooms.
* Brightness: 1500 lumens – This brightness level ensures a clear and vibrant image even in moderately lit rooms. While not suitable for brightly lit environments without darkening the room somewhat, it offers ample brightness for most indoor presentations.
* Technology: 3LCD – Canon's 3LCD technology utilizes three separate LCD panels (one each for red, green, and blue) to produce the image. This technology is known for its accurate color reproduction and reduced rainbow effect, often seen in DLP projectors.
* Lamp Life: The lamp life varies depending on usage mode, but generally offers a substantial lifespan before replacement is required. Consult the user manual for specific details on expected lamp life under different operating conditions. Canon provides replacement lamps through its official channels and authorized retailers.
* Connectivity: The LV-S4 typically offers a range of connectivity options, including VGA, composite video, and potentially S-Video inputs. Check the specific model documentation for precise connectivity details, as minor variations may exist across different regional releases.
* Portability: Its compact size and relatively light weight make the LV-S4 highly portable. It's designed for easy transport and setup, making it ideal for presentations in various locations.
* Manual Focus and Keystone Correction: The manual focus and keystone correction features allow for adjustments to optimize image clarity and geometry, ensuring a properly aligned and sharp image, even with off-axis projection.
Canon LV-S4: Strengths and Weaknesses
Strengths:
* Affordability: The Canon LV-S4 is generally positioned as a budget-friendly option within the portable projector market, making it accessible to a wider range of users and organizations.
* Portability: Its compact design and light weight make it easy to transport and set up for presentations on the go.
* Brightness: The 1500 lumens provide adequate brightness for most indoor presentations, even in moderately lit rooms.
* Reliable 3LCD Technology: Canon's 3LCD technology offers accurate color reproduction and a smooth, flicker-free image.
* Ease of Use: The projector is designed for user-friendliness, with straightforward setup and operation.
Weaknesses:
* Resolution: The SVGA resolution might be limiting for presentations requiring high-resolution images or detailed graphics. For presentations involving fine details or high-resolution images, a higher-resolution projector might be necessary.
